I believe if you sent them econonmy which is 20 days they would charge you 12 dollars per grade. But they also have a dollar special which they have had for years ANY dollar with a declared value of $500 will be graded for $12 in 2 days. On my dollars I had my grades back in 24 hours by e-mail. On my halves I sent them in at the 10 day service for 19 dollars per coin, BUT I got my grades back in three days. The only thing with ICG is they have a fixed return postage $24, so I wait till I build up a few coins that I want graded and send them in. I like ICG. They are local so registered postage to them is also inexpensive.
